Program Learning Outcome #1
Examine the role of project managers in contrast to traditional management methodologies and practices.
Program Learning Outcome #2
Describe the elements of the project life cycle to include initiating, planning, executing, monitoring & controlling, and closing.
Program Learning Outcome #3
Design and execute project plans utilizing industry tools, techniques, and processes
Program Learning Outcome #4
Analyze and manage trade-offs in project scope, cost, and quality
Program Learning Outcome #5
Recognize, evaluate, prioritize, and mitigate project risks
Program Learning Outcome #6
Employ analytical skills and critical thinking to capture complex business requirements establishing work breakdown structure, cost estimates, scheduling, and resource allocation
Program Learning Outcome #7
Articulate strategies to lead and assess project team members optimizing performance and resolving conflicts
Program Learning Outcome #8
Analyze the strategies leaders use to motivate and evaluate individuals and teams.
Program Learning Outcome #9
Comprehend and apply ethical practices in professional activities.
Program Learning Outcome #10
Comprehend and apply the framework underlying the principles of finance, budgeting and accounting.
Program Learning Outcome #11
Apply management theories and practices in program and resource management.
Program Learning Outcome #12
Compare and analyze strategies and frameworks used by leaders to initiate change in organizations.
Program Learning Outcome #13
Apply information management practices to the business/organization environment and adapt to future technology changes.
Program Learning Outcome #14
Apply written and oral presentation skills that demonstrate understanding, confidence, rationale, and perspective.
